The zsh-users organization on GitHub focuses on community-driven projects related to the Z shell. Their repositories primarily utilize Shell, C, Ruby, and Dockerfile. Notable projects include zsh-autosuggestions, zsh-syntax-highlighting, and antigen, which enhance user experience and functionality for Zsh users.
